Output 12f63453cf1351de3897f3972a22e8cd460c56c7d55283e886939f0e7d9e14ef:0

value
23769921
script pubkey
OP_0 OP_PUSHBYTES_20 8ab3f5e30c32e15b4ebab83e43fc31abfbdbdd86
address
bc1q32eltccvxts4kn46hqly8lp340aahhvxmfcy6a
transaction
12f63453cf1351de3897f3972a22e8cd460c56c7d55283e886939f0e7d9e14ef